Will a landfill or scrap yard take a fiberglass boat in Trussville?
The refusal is why most calls come in. Scrap yards want the trailer or nothing; landfills want the hull nowhere near them. We take the boat, the trailer, and the hardware together.
Can fiberglass boats be recycled?
Yes, though the process is more involved than most materials. Fiberglass goes to processors equipped for it, metals and hardware go to recyclers. Nothing salvageable ends up in a landfill on our side.
Can I cut up a fiberglass boat myself?
You can cut a fiberglass hull in your own driveway, but expect real protective gear, blades that do not last, plenty of dust, and a landfill that may still refuse the pieces. We do the cutting at our yard where the dust is controlled.
Is an old fiberglass boat worth anything?
Rarely as a whole boat. The motor and trailer sometimes carry salvage value, and usable hardware can shift the number. Send photos and we tell you which pieces still have life left.
